.NET, Java Software Application Engineer Job Listing at Charles Schwab Corporation in San Francisco, CA

Charles Schwab

Charles Schwab Corporation

Location: San Francisco, CA
Posted: 05/18/2013
Refreshed: 05/24/2013
Application deadline: None
Type: Not specified
Career Level: Not specified
Salary Range: Not specified
Number of Jobs: 1
Relocation Available: No
Show all jobs for Charles Schwab Corporation
Industries
Finance
Description
Description:
Organizational Objective/Purpose:

Charles Schwab’s purpose is to help everyone become financially fit. Through advocacy and innovation, Schwab has worked to make investing more affordable, more accessible and more understandable for all. For more than three decades, The Charles Schwab Corporation has been an advocate for individual investors and the independent advisors who serve them.

At Schwab, we respect the unique differences of our employees, our clients and the communities we serve – striving to create a consistent and rewarding employee experience. If you share our enthusiasm for helping others, building trusted relationships, possess high ethical standards, and have a desire to learn and grow, there’s a place for you at Schwab!

Purpose:

The Schwab Technology Services organization is comprised of centralized teams that support Schwab business goals through the delivery of technology, operations, projects, business continuity and offshore management. The focus is on maximizing operating leverage by integrating functions, increasing productivity and gaining efficiencies in order to better position Schwab to compete in the marketplace and to reinvest in areas that matter most to our clients.

Messaging and Middleware Engineering (METS) is part of the Enterprise Architecture organization. METS leads the corporate direction for messaging and middleware as well as the firm’s shared platforms. These platforms include the following capabilities:

* Shared Java services platform and development engineering
* Shared corporate data caching
* Shared NoSQL
* Shared distributed databases
* Enterprise Logging
* .NET and Java middleware client development
* Asynchronous publish/subscribe
* Synchronous request/reply
* B-to-B secure transport
* Web service directory
* Corporate authentication
* Corporate authorization
Brief Description of Role:

As a member of the Shared Data Services team, you will be tasked with developing, improving, and supporting Schwab’s shared data and Big Data platforms. You will be immersed in a collaborative, innovative, and technically challenging environment. You will also have the opportunity to work on a number of Infrastructure related projects charged with improving capacity, availability, and security.

In order to build and maintain these next-generation platforms, you will need to show proficiency in certain aspects of systems engineering, software engineering, and quality assurance.

Technical/Functional Qualifications:

* BA/BS in Computer Science or equivalent discipline
* 2+ years of professional experience developing distributed, scalable enterprise-class applications using either Java or C#
* At least 1+ years’ experience in planning, implementing, and certifying Production changes
* Experience with Big Data technologies such as Hadoop, MongoDB, and Splunk, or a strong interest in learning them
* Experience using professional source code collaboration systems such as TFS or Git
* Demonstrated ability to work with clients and architects to understand business requirements and translate them into comprehensive technical designs
* Experience with web services (SOAP, RESTful), XML, JSON, and XSLT preferred
* Strong teaming capabilities with experience on large teams
* Excellent verbal and written communications skills
Pluses:

* J2EE and Linux experience
* Python experience
* Performance tuning experience (both Infrastructure and Application)
* Experience debugging, troubleshooting, and resolving Production issues via log and system analysis
* Experience implementing and maintaining logging, monitoring, and reporting utilities
* Demonstrated knowledge of data storage – caching, relational databases, and unstructured data sources
* Familiarity with enterprise messaging technologies such as MQ or Tibco
* Experience in the Agile Development Practices, especially Scrum
Location: CA - San Francisco
Activation Date: Tuesday, May 14, 2013
Expiration Date: Saturday, June 29, 2013
Apply Here

Apply on Company Website